Multimode wireless power receivers and related methods
First Claim
1. A wireless power receiver, comprising:
- a resonant tank configured to generate an AC power signal responsive to an electromagnetic field transmitted by a wireless power transmitter;
a rectifier configured to receive the AC power signal and generate a DC output power signal; and
control logic configured to;
transmit a first message using a first encoding scheme to the wireless power transmitter;
in response to the wireless power receiver not receiving a first response to the first message, transmit a second message using a second encoding scheme to the wireless power transmitter;
receive a second response to the second message from the wireless power transmitter;
determine a type of the wireless power transmitter based on having received the second response to the second message using the second encoding scheme and using a wireless power transmitter type detector that is configured to determine the type of the wireless power transmitter responsive to an input of the rectifier and the DC output power signal;
adjust one or more control signals of the rectifier based on the determined type of the wireless power transmitter; and
cause the resonant tank to reconfigure and adjust a resonant frequency of the resonant tank to match an operating frequency of the wireless power transmitter based on the determined type of the wireless power transmitter.

Abstract
A wireless power receiver comprises a resonant tank configured to generate an AC power signal responsive to an electromagnetic field, a rectifier configured to receive the AC power signal and generate a DC output power signal, and control logic configured to control the resonant tank to reconfigure and adjust its resonant frequency responsive to a determined transmitter type of a wireless power transmitter. The control logic may operate the wireless power receiver as a multimode receiver having a first mode for a first transmitter type and a second mode for a second transmitter type. The resonant tank may exhibit a different resonant frequency for each of the first mode and the second mode. A method comprises determining a transmitter type for a wireless power transmitter desired to establish a mutual inductance relationship, and adjusting a resonant frequency of a resonant tank of a wireless power receiver.
